Tesla’s New Wireless Charging Patent Hints at RoboTaxi Plans

Tesla Inc TSLA has filed a patent for a new wireless charging system, fueling speculation that the technology will feature in its highly anticipated robotaxi launch on October 10th. The patent, published on September 6th, details a system that could improve charging safety and efficiency, and its timing suggests that it could be a key component of the upcoming robotaxi design.

Unveiling a New Era of Transportation: Tesla’s Wireless Charging System

The patent, titled "Parameter Estimation for Wireless Charging", outlines a system that could significantly enhance the efficiency and safety of wireless charging for electric vehicles. The system, detailed in the patent, focuses on optimizing the charging process by "estimating one or more parameters associated with a converter to configure wireless charging settings for a wireless charging system," suggesting a more sophisticated and adaptable approach to charging.

Tesla’s commitment to wireless charging technology isn’t new. In fact, the company has been working on this for years, and this recent patent filing could represent a significant step forward in their development.

Potential Implications for the RoboTaxi

The timing of the patent publication leads many to believe that Tesla’s wireless charging system will be a key feature of its upcoming robotaxi. The patent’s focus on safety and efficiency suggests a significant improvement in how electric vehicles are charged, which aligns with Tesla’s stated goals for its robotaxi.

"The present disclosure relates to systems and methods for estimating one or more parameters associated with a converter to configure wireless charging setting for a wireless charging system," the patent reads, suggesting the system could dynamically adapt to optimize charging based on various factors.
